Muhammad Ali Sadpara

Renowned Pakistani mountaineer Muhammad Ali Sadpara has added another feather in his cap by becoming the first-ever Pakistani to climb the Mont Blanc in the French Alps.

The 43-year-old climber managed to scale the 4,808 meters peak along with two other international mountaineers during a brief opening this weekend.

Mont Blanc is the highest mountain in Western Europe and is considered to be the deadliest peak due to its tricky trek and unfavorable weather conditions in the region.

The Skardu born mountaineer has already secured his name in the history books by climbing the world’s eight highest mountains, all of which reside in Pakistan and Nepal.

Sadpara who hails from a humble background began his career as a porter but then went on to become a professional mountaineer gaining national and international fame.

The world-renowned Pakistani climber is planning to summit three of the world’s highest peaks i.e. Mount Everest, K2 and Nanga Parbat in the coming years in order to establish another world record of consecutive summits.
